Coe Press Equipment Delivers New Cut-to-Length Line
March 1, 2019Comments
Coe Press Equipment, Sterling Heights, MI, announced that it has designed, shipped and installed a cut-to-length (CTL) line to a manufacturer of custom air-handling equipment in Kingston, Ontario, Canada. The 66-in.-wide line, comprised of a Coe servo roll feed, a 4 by 66-in. power straightener, a 66 by 14-in. dual threading table, a 20,000-lb. by 60-in. coil reel, and a 66-in.-wide hydraulic production shear, produces blanks in sizes from 24 to 192 in. in length and from 24 to 60 in. wide. Capable of processing stainless, galvanized or cold-rolled steels 0.030 to 0.125 in. thick at speeds to 362 ft./min., it features centralized operator controls for the straightener and reel, giving the operator a single point of control.
